Description of the game

CAI Format: Simulation

Instructional Objectives: demonstrate an understanding of how decisions by the Federal Reserve impacts the U.S. economy, such as unemployment and inflation.

Intended Audience: High school economics students

Brief Description: This simulation lets the user become the Director of the U.S. Federal Reserve.The object of the game is to provide the United States' banking system with moderate growth of the money supply.
